Assumptions and hypotheses are fundamental components of research as they provide a framework for inquiry and guide the research design. Assumptions establish the foundational beliefs that underlie the study, influencing how data is interpreted. Hypotheses, on the other hand, offer testable predictions that help researchers explore relationships between variables, facilitating systematic investigation and analysis. Together, they enhance the clarity and focus of research, ultimately contributing to the validity and reliability of findings.

Hypotheses are formed as educated guesses or predictions based on observations and existing knowledge. They serve as a foundation for scientific investigation, guiding research by providing a testable statement about the relationship between variables. Typically, a hypothesis is constructed after identifying a research question and conducting preliminary research. This process allows researchers to design experiments or studies to validate or refute their hypotheses.

Hypotheses in social research help researchers make predictions about relationships between variables, guiding the direction of their studies. They provide a framework for data collection and analysis, helping researchers determine whether patterns in the data support or refute their expectations. Overall, hypotheses play a critical role in ensuring that social research is rigorous, systematic, and focused on specific research questions.

Research questions are broad inquiries that guide a study, while hypotheses are specific statements that predict the relationship between variables in a study. Research questions explore a topic, while hypotheses propose a testable explanation for a phenomenon.
Yes, you can use research questions instead of hypotheses in quantitative research. Research questions can guide the study's focus and help define the variables to be measured, while hypotheses are specific predictions about the expected relationships between those variables. In some cases, particularly in exploratory research, researchers may begin with research questions to gather data before formulating hypotheses. However, for more confirmatory studies, hypotheses are often preferred to test specific predictions statistically.
